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2039056278 269415221 84204188862 26295022834
3605850 51255026923 00
3605850 51255026923 00
50130900466 676 0039076
All about undefined
Interested in learning more?
3605850 51255026923 00
50130900466 676 0039076
See more
88754440087 530 2906163
85 89 79909613407 433956155
See more
102755483 09033 907387449
3116871 427313 8600524
See more